This Country Inn & Suites was just awful!!.
The hotel is quaint and cozy: rocking chairs on the front porch, freshly baked cookies in the lobby. The LAN connection in my room did not work. Most channels on the TV did not work- one of my fellow travelers only got one channel in her room. The free breakfast definitely left something to be desired. When I entered my room on the second night, it had been cleaned except that I didn't have any bath towels and I had to go down to the front desk to get some. One woman whom I traveled with expressed that in addition to her internet and cable not working, her refrigerator was also broken. The "fitness" room was tiny and only consisted of a treadmill and a stair climber. The pool was just average but they did have a small hot tub.
